Hello,

I have a question regarding the online store:

Although some of our products are currently out of stock (quantity on hand = 0), they are still automatically displayed on our webstore.

How can I tell the system to only display the products we actually have in stock? 

Any hint?


Thank you

You can display warning on product like "Out of stock" , to configure this in v10 go to products > under Sales tab "Availability" section, where you can put warning.

In v10 there is no any simple way to restrict the products those are out of stock. But there is warning message that will give warn your customers when they are buying from store.

Also to restrict product is not an easy it s all depends on your product configuration (reordering rules,...).

You can deactivate the "put into cart" button" by switching the product to "archived" state.
In the product form, switch the Active button to Archived (not to be confused with Published). Additionally in the Sales tab, you can set an Availability  warning.
